Undrafted Giants rookie on Cruz control after 3 TD catches

Undrafted Giants rookie on Cruz control after 3 TD catches August is routinely littered with undrafted NFL free agents who look like All-Pros in training camp and then disappear in games. Giants wide receiver Victor Cruz avoided that brush in high style last night. The rookie from UMass picked up right where he left off on the Albany practice field, electrifying the crowd at New Meadowlands Stadium's football debut with three second-half touchdown grabs in a 31-16 preseason win over the Jets. ****** Cruz, a Paterson, N.J. native ******* who is battling for the Giants' final receiver spot, did nothing to hurt that bid by hooking up with backup quarterback Jim Sorgi twice and Rhett Bomar once to cement the win after Big Blue fell behind 16-10. “It's definitely a surreal feeling to be on this podium talking to you guys,” said Cruz, whose performance even resulted in a Twitter shout-out from LeBron James. “Growing up watching the Giants, seeing that blue all my life — I feel like I'm dreaming right now.” Of course, Cruz's big night — he finished with a team-high six catches for 145 yards — was nothing new to anyone who has watched the 6-foot-1, 200-pound target excel on the practice fields. Sensing an opportunity to make the roster after Domenik Hixon's season-ending knee injury and a host of bumps and bruises that have battered the Giants' receiving corps, Cruz was routinely lighting up workouts. Coach Tom Coughlin praised him loudly to reporters, and that proclamation looked even more prescient last night after Cruz had his way with the Jets' backups in the second half, suddenly bringing an otherwise sleepy preseason affair to life. Cruz struck first with 2:40 left in the third, when he used one hand to corral a long Sorgi throw over Jets backup corner Dwight Lowery down the left sideline. After Lowery slipped, Cruz scooted the rest of the way for the score. To be fair, Cruz appeared to help his case generously by giving a shove to Lowery's facemask during the play, but no flag was thrown and the rookie's “Monday Night Football” moment was sealed. Except for one thing: Cruz wasn't done. Far from it, in fact. Sorgi suddenly had a new favorite target in the fourth quarter, and Cruz made the most of garbage time with three more catches for 60 yards, including a 34-yard scoring grab down the left sideline over veteran backup linebacker Lance Laury to make it 24-16 with 13 minutes left. Cruz then hauled in a five-yard jump ball in the right corner of the end zone from Bomar with 2:24 left. Even after Hixon's injury, Cruz appeared to be a longshot to make the Giants' roster. But last night's boffo performance combined with the continuing disappointment that is Sinorice Moss could cause Coughlin to create room for Cruz. Flo Rida ‘Looks Forward’ To David Guetta Bringing Home A VMA

Guetta is up against Lady Gaga, Usher and others for Best Dance Music Video at the 2010 Video Music Awards. By Akshay Bhansali David Guetta Photo: Raymond Boyd/Michael Ochs Archives/Getty Images As if working with the Black Eyed Peas, Akon and Rihanna weren’t enough of a signal of international dance music’s crossover star David Guetta ‘s two-year ascension to the top of the American urban pop-music scene, the French house-music producer is up for a Moonman at this year’s Video Music Awards . Nominated for Best Dance Music Video for his hit single “Sexy Chick,” featuring Akon, Guetta is up against some stiff competition for his big night in L.A. on September 12. His fellow nominees include Usher for “OMG,” German dance group Cascada (remember “Everytime We Touch”?) for “Evacuate the Dancefloor” and Enrique Iglesias’ “I Like It,” featuring Snooki, the Situation and company. And let’s not forget the biggest of elephants in the room, Lady Gaga for “Bad Romance.” Still, DGuetta’s boy, rapper Flo Rida, with whom he currently has a top 10 hit in Europe with “Club Can’t Handle Me,” thinks his chances of winning are rather good. “My reaction to David Guetta being nominated for ‘Best Dance Video’? Well, he’s definitely a household name,” Flo told MTV UK today in London. “Not just nationally, but he’s internationally known. He’s a passionate dude about his music and he gets the party crunk. I look forward to him taking that home.” “The genius of him is the fact that he is a perfectionist. He strives to make sure that a record has the right gumbo,” Flo said using the analogy of the Southern dish of random ingredients that somehow just tastes right. “It moves you — having you bob your head. If you are a dancer, it will make you try some new moves. David Guetta has that work ethic and that drive to make sure he has the #1 party record, like we do right now with ‘Club Can’t Handle Me.’ ” And while fans will have to wait till the big night to find out if Guetta proves the victor, Flo Rida has a special message for all you David Guetta fans out there. “To David Guetta and his fans, y’all make sure and support him,” Flo said. “David, you know you work hard. You grind. Win or lose, I feel like you are still the winner because you have fans that are very loyal to you. So do your thing. Keep your head up.” The 27th annual MTV Video Music Awards will be broadcast live from the Nokia Theatre in Los Angeles on Sunday, September 12, at 9 p.m. ET. ‘Twilight’ Vs. ‘The Last Airbender’: Jackson Rathbone’s Characters Face Off!

‘I’m just lucky they live in two different dimensions,’ the actor tells MTV News. By Rick Marshall Jackson Rathbone Photo: MTV News Jackson Rathbone is a busy guy these days. With featured roles in not one but two of this week’s biggest releases, the “Twilight Saga: Eclipse” and “The Last Airbender” actor is doing the press rounds and fielding questions from just about every media outlet in the world. Don’t worry, though, MTV News still managed to ask him the most important question of them all: Who would win in a fight between his boomerang-wielding “Airbender” character Sokka and his “Twilight” vampire Jasper? Given the magnitude of the question, it’s no surprise he had to stall for time and defer to “Airbender” co-star Nicola Peltz when MTV News posed the question. “Sokka, no question,” Peltz said. Pressed for an explanation as to why her “Airbender” character’s brother, who can’t “bend” water and doesn’t have any special abilities other than a good throwing arm, could hold his own against the “Twilight” bloodsucker, Peltz reiterated that Sokka would be the victor if the two ever faced off. “Definitely Sokka,” she said. “He has a boomerang!” Rathbone, on the other hand, took a more neutral — though decidedly less fun — stance on the debate. “I’m just lucky they live in two different dimensions, two different worlds,” he said, going the safe route. “It’s an honor to be a part of these two big franchises that seem to have captivated the world in one form or another, and I’m just privileged to be able to do what I love to do.” With “Eclipse” arriving in theaters Wednesday (June 30) and “The Last Airbender” premiering Thursday, it looks like audiences will be able to decide for themselves soon enough. Bret Michaels ‘Didn’t Tell’ Doctors He Was Performing On ‘American Idol’ Finale

Singer performed ‘Every Rose Has Its Thorn’ with Casey James. By Kelley L. Carter Bret Michaels Photo: Jeff Kravitz/ Getty Images LOS ANGELES — According to Bret Michaels , his surprise performance Wednesday night on the “American Idol” season finale stage was much-needed musical therapy. Anticipation built quickly in the audience when the familiar guitar chords of one of Michaels’ biggest hits with his group Poison, “Every Rose Has Its Thorn,” began and he later emerged on stage with top-three finalist Casey James. “I needed to be here and do this because it’s been two months since I played,” the rocker said backstage at the Nokia Theater shortly after his performance. “It’s been a month and a half in the hospital. It was such an amazing feeling to come out here and jam with Casey. I didn’t tell [my doctors] I was going to do this. I just told them I was doing the ‘Celebrity Apprentice’ finale. They’re going to find out in a minute. But I feel great, I gotta be honest. There’s a still a lot of pain I’m still experiencing. [But] except for a little hitch … my left side from the … stroke, I feel amazing.” Last month the singer and reality show star was hospitalized for a brain hemorrhage and was rushed to the hospital again last week because of a “warning stroke.” On Sunday he appeared on the “Celebrity Apprentice” finale and was named the victor, and he says that he’s ready to hit the road again. “I can’t believe my family let me out. I may not have told them either; I left a few things out,” he joked. “But I needed this for my soul. Honestly. It was a great experience.” He said that he plans to perform again as soon as Friday in Biloxi, Mississippi. “[I’m going to] do a few shows at a time. If it works out, great. If it doesn’t, I’ll start again,” he said. Michaels also reflected on lessons he learned while hospitalized. “I’ve always tried to treat people with respect and I’ve always tried to treat people great. I enjoy every day — every minute I’m here is awesome.” Michaels joked that he wasn’t exactly sure what he would be doing, now that he’s won the title of “Celebrity Apprentice.” He also said that he initially didn’t know if he was hired or fired by Donald Trump. “I leaned in and said, ‘Did you say hired or fired?’ I didn’t know what he said. I just jumped up. I thought, ‘Trump, you’re not going to fire me, right now. I’m on medication. I flew a long way. Holly is amazing. She’s a fierce competitor,’ ” he said of his co-finalist, Holly Robinson Peete. “I didn’t ask Trump ‘What does being “Celebrity Apprentice” entail? Do you get paid? Is there cash involved?’ But what do you gotta do for him? Hopefully, you get to do a lot of charity fundraising. If that’s what it is, I’m going to love it.” And as for that hospital stay? “I’ve spent the last month and a half in the hospital. I don’t ever want to see a hospital again,” he said. “I just want to go out and have a great time.” What did you think of Bret Michaels’ performance on “Idol”? Sound off in the comments below!
